Overview Azikeen 250 Tablet
Azithromycin 250mg tablets combat bacterial infections affecting the respiratory system, ears, nose, throat, lungs, skin, and eyes in both adults and children. This antibiotic is also effective against typhoid fever and certain sexually transmitted infections such as gonorrhea. Administered orally, this medication is best taken an hour before or two hours after meals, consistently spaced as directed by your physician. Complete the prescribed course, even with symptom improvement; premature cessation may result in infection recurrence or exacerbation. Potential side effects, such as nausea, vomiting, abdominal discomfort, headache, and diarrhea, are generally transient and resolve upon treatment completion. However, persistent or concerning side effects warrant immediate medical consultation. Prior to commencing treatment, individuals with a history of azithromycin-induced cholestatic jaundice or hepatic impairment, allergies, or cardiac conditions must inform their doctor. Pregnant or lactating women should seek medical advice before using this medication.

How Azikeen 250 Tablet works:
Azikeen 250mg tablets are a bacterial infection fighter. Their mechanism involves disrupting the production of vital bacterial proteins, thereby halting bacterial growth and infection progression.
SAFETY ADVICE
AlcoholUNSAFE
Consuming alcohol alongside Azikeen 250 Tablet is inadvisable.
PregnancySAFE IF PRESCRIBED
The use of Azikeen 250 Tablets during pregnancy is typically deemed safe. Preclinical trials in animals revealed minimal or absent harm to offspring; nevertheless, data from human trials are scarce.
Breast feedingSAFE IF PRESCRIBED
Azikeen 250 Tablets are considered safe for use while breastfeeding. Research in humans indicates minimal drug transfer to breast milk, posing no known threat to the infant. However, infant diarrhea or rash remains a remote possibility.
DrivingSAFE
Driving ability is typically unaffected by Azikeen 250 Tablet.
KidneyCAUTION
Patients with severe kidney impairment should use Azikeen 250 Tablet cautiously. A modified Azikeen 250 Tablet dosage may be necessary. Physician consultation is advised.
LiverCAUTION
Patients with hepatic impairment should exercise caution when using Azikeen 250 Tablets. Dosage modification may be necessary. Physician consultation is advised.
What if you forget to take Azikeen 250 Tablet :
Should you forget a dose of Azikeen 250 Tablet, administer it immediately. Nevertheless, if your next scheduled dose is imminent, omit the missed dose and resume your usual dosing regimen. Avoid taking a double dose.
